Half of the communities of Kyiv region came under fire and destroyed infrastructure

The Bucha district suffered the most.

For more than a month of war in Ukraine in the Kiev region, the destruction was recorded in 34 of the 69 communities, which is 49.2%. In total, more than 500 objects were damaged as a result of enemy actions, said the chairman of the Kiev regional military administration Alexander Pavlyuk.

The communities of Bucha, Irpen, Gostomel, Borodyanka, Makarov and Velikodimersk were particularly critical.

Until now, the Zhytomyr highway, Bucha-Irpen-Gostomel, Nemishayevo, Makarovskaya community, Dmitrovskaya community, the north of Vyshgorod district, as well as the territories of some settlements of Baryshevskaya, Kalityanskaya and Velikodimerskaya communities remain particularly dangerous.

So, only for the last days more than 30 attacks by the Russian armies of housing estates and social infrastructure are fixed. In Bucha, Irpen, Gostomel and around Makarov, shelling took place all night, and Gorenichi was also shelled.

“Klavdievo-Tarasovo, Severinovka, Berezovka, Nikolaevka are on the verge of a humanitarian catastrophe. Infrastructure has been destroyed in almost all communities of the Bucha district, “Pavlyuk said.

Not the best situation in the Brovary district, where many houses are destroyed or damaged, and in Baryshevskaya, Kalityanskaya and Velikodimerskaya communities there is still enemy equipment.

The humanitarian catastrophe also affected the Ivankiv, Dymersk and Polesie communities of the Vyshhorod district of Kyiv region.

We will remind, on Saturday, March 26, occupiers fired at the apartment house in the city of Boyarka near Kiev therefore four people, among whom the child, got wounds. Neighboring Novoselki and Tarasovka also came under fire.
